Looking back on my life, which is going back many, many years, when I was a little girl, my sweet grandma was my inspiration as a lady, cook and person I admired and wanted to be like. She was very wise and talented in many areas of her life.  She loved to cook and was very creative in putting together numerous recipes using a shoestring budget. She was known far and wide for her many talented culinary creation recipes. It was her lifelong dream to become a finalists in the Grand Pillsbury Bake Off. Every year growing up, I remember her coming to visit, reaching over to hug me, and saying with huge excitement in her voice as she would show me the latest copy of Grand Pillsbury Bake Off Cookbook in her hand, "Someday Sweetie your Grandma is going to be a finalist and your going to see my recipe in this cookbook". Sadly my sweet grandma passed away in 1982 only a few months after the birth of my second son. She never got to fulfill her lifelong dream. Years later, I got to thinking about that and with the encouragement of my youngest child, my daughter, I wanted to fulfill her dream and be a finalist in the Pillsbury Bake Off contest.

In 1999 I entered my first recipe contest. The contest was in my little town yearly peach festival. I didn't have a clue how to write a recipe, but I have always loved creating and putting together recipes. I got very nervous about taking the first steps and started to have doubts about my abilities. But I remember some very wise words my grandma would always say to me, she said ' sweetie, when you cook always cook putting all the love you have in your heart and that love you create and cook will always see in the smiles of your loved ones when they enjoy every bite they have". I got out my handed down cookbooks and taught myself the formats of how recipes were written. Then got some ideas to create a peach recipe. My daughter joined in and she created a peach recipe too. We had so much fun cooking together, and to our surprise we both won the town peach festival contest and had our recipes and pictures in the local town paper. That was the stepping stone to the beginning for me and recipe contest.
